Elements Influencing Roofing Costs
When you're taking into consideration a new roof, numerous aspects can affect the overall price. First, the dimension of your roof plays a vital duty. Larger roofs call for even more materials and labor, increasing expenses.
Next off, the complexity of your roof's layout matters. If your roof has numerous inclines, valleys, or distinct features, setup can end up being extra challenging and costly.
Labor prices also differ based on your area and the availability of skilled workers. Areas with higher demand for roof solutions often see enhanced labor prices.
In addition, the timing of your task can influence costs, as roofing business may use reduced prices throughout the offseason.
Another vital aspect is the condition of your existing roofing. If you need to remove old products or make fixings before setting up a new roof, those included tasks will certainly boost your overall budget.
Finally, your selection of roofing system can affect prices, as some choices may require specific installment techniques.

Comprehending Labor Costs
Labor costs can considerably impact the general cost of your roof task. When you work with a service provider, you're not just paying for their time; you're also covering their competence and the abilities of their team. Usually, labor costs can make up 60% to 70% of your overall roof expenditures, so understanding these costs is vital.
Different variables influence labor expenses. The intricacy of your roofing system plays a big duty-- steeper roofing systems or those with several elements need even more ability and time, bring about higher labor costs.
Geographic place matters as well; professionals in city locations commonly charge much more as a result of higher demand and living prices.
It's likewise essential to take into consideration the service provider's experience and track record. While you might discover less expensive choices, choosing a reliable specialist can conserve you cash in the future by lowering the risk of blunders and making sure top quality handiwork.
When you get price quotes, ensure to break down the costs to see just how much is designated for labor. By doing this, you'll have a more clear image and can budget appropriately, ensuring your roof project remains on track economically.
